7-Year-Old Inspires Us All by Raising $10K for Flint Kids
In an inspiring act of compassion, a 7-year-old boy has raised over $10,000 to support schools affected by the water crisis in Flint, Michigan. Young Ethan Carter from Virginia decided to take action after hearing about the devastating situation that left many children exposed to contaminated water.
The crisis began in April 2014 when Flint’s city officials made the decision to stop using Detroit’s water supply, opting instead for water from the Flint River, which turned out to be unsafe. According to reports, around 8,657 children under six years old have been impacted by toxic levels of lead in the water.
When Ethan learned about the plight of Flint’s kids, he was determined to help. He reached out to Maplewood Elementary and discovered that the school needed something beyond bottled water—what they truly required was hand sanitizer. The ongoing water crisis has left students reluctant to use tap water for washing their hands, highlighting the dire need for hygiene supplies.
Despite the lack of action from local officials, including Michigan Governor Rick Snyder, Ethan took matters into his own hands. With the support of his parents, he launched a GoFundMe campaign aiming to raise $500 to provide hand sanitizer for every classroom. Not only did he meet his goal, but he also exceeded it, raising an impressive $10,701 in just 17 days! This amount will ensure that all 12 elementary schools in Flint receive the necessary supplies. Ethan has plans to further assist daycares and women’s shelters in Flint, showcasing that no matter your age, you can make a significant difference.
“This was the best day of my life, helping another school. You don’t have to be big to do big things,” Ethan said. His story serves as a reminder that anyone can help those in need, no matter how small they may be.
